Summary

rswfire begins a 6-hour drive from Kentucky to Missouri as part of his westward journey to the Pacific Northwest. Early morning reflections on sovereignty and fragmentation are interrupted by mechanical issues - cruise control fails and warning lights appear for ABS and ESP systems. He crosses state borders, observes the Mississippi River and steamboats, and encounters road closures requiring detours.

Despite tire inspections showing no problems, the electronic issues persist. Unable to reach Mercedes service centers on Saturday, he continues driving cautiously to his planned campground in Missouri. The mechanical stress triggers broader reflections on handling unknowns, relating the experience to potential societal collapse scenarios.

Extensive discussion of political systems follows, describing both right and left as inadequate responses to systemic fragmentation. He emphasizes his non-dualistic thinking and critiques both sides for failing to address root causes. Themes of integrity, accountability, and sovereignty emerge as central to his worldview.

Arrives at a rustic Missouri campground with no cell service, water, or internet. The campground hosts motorcycle trail riders. Bailey the cat is stressed from the extended drive and wants to roam freely. Plans to research repair options for Monday morning and continue the planned route to the Pacific Northwest.
